Kleine Vorwarnung von meiner Seite: Ich wollte euch ab dem 29.01. wieder mit Themen und spannenden Neuigkeiten um meine Themen Fliegen (es wird langsam Zeit, der Winterpause eine Auffrischung durch Theorie und baldiger Praxis zu verpassen!), dem ENYAQ (mal sehen, wie es dem Akku geht, wenn die Außentemperaturen endlich wieder nach oben klettern und Wärme den ausschließlich im Freien stehenden Akku langsam wieder in Betriebstemperatur bringt) und Führung (Na, schon alle Jahresendgespräche geführt und dabei gut gefühlt, auch, wenn nicht alles so geklappt hat, wie es sollte?) unterhalten. Da über Weihnachten mein WordPress sich irgendwie und mehrfach verschluckt hat, habe ich die an sich freie Zeit genutzt, um es wiederzubeleben… oder, was eventuell noch aussteht, es komplett von Null wieder neu aufzusetzen. Wichtig hierzu, Regel 1: Backup ist erledigt, allerdings sehe ich hier die große Chance, nicht nur zu reparieren, sondern gleich mit all dem, was WordPress 6 kann, das Ganze neu aufzusetzen – neben Beruf und Nachwuchs. Man hört im Hintergrund nicht nur bei mir dezentes Gelächter, oder? Bis jetzt habe ich Glück, meine Maßnahmen funktionieren und die Fehlermeldungen und Probleme sind wieder weg… aber, ihr wisst ja, ein Tekkie bleibt erst mal misstrauisch… ich halte euch auf dem Laufenden!

Spurensuche
Klar und wie immer war mein Auftritt auch über Weihnachten und über die Feiertage ein Angriffsziel. Viele VPN haben sich auf Bulgarien gestellt und versucht, meine diversen Sicherheitsmechanismen zu überwinden. Aber meine Sicherheitsmethoden hielten stand.
Aber als ich mich dann im neuen Jahr endlich bequemte, mal reinzusehen, begleiteten mich seitenweise Fehlermeldungen, die das komplette Backend nur noch mit der „Ende“-Taste erreichen ließen. Und, und das machte mich ein wenig misstrauisch, war ein 404-Fehler, der auf meinen Cookie-Banner referenzierte.
Also war ich nun angefixt, und forschte weiter. Ich habe und hatte alle Schnittstellen aus und in WordPress geschlossen, wie kannte also passiert sein, was nicht passieren hätte dürfen? Dass doch jemand mit einen Schadcode untergejubelt hat? Aber wie schlecht und voller Fehler musste das Codefragment sein, wenn es einen 404-Fehler, also quasi den vernichtenden Internet-Code schlechthin, auswarf?
WP-Logs lesen… ja, von wegen!
Gut, dass ich mich nicht allzusehr auf all die Dinge verlassen habe, die WordPress so bewirbt. Meine Logs waren leer – bis auf den 404-Fehler, der immer noch unerklärlich war. Aber ich blätterte weiter – und nun wird es für WordPress richtig peinlich: Ich fand Logs, die mir eindeutig zeigten, dass auch das WP-eigene Jetpack mit allen installierten Modulen Schuld hat. Nur der 404er konnte sich nicht klären.
Also hatte ich nun meinen Cookie-Banner, alles, was auf Jetpack hört und den wirklich unerklärlichen 404-Fehler. Also, nachfragen: Den Anbieter des Cookie-Dings ein Ticket geschickt und meinem Hoster auf die unerklärliche Suche nach dem HTTP-Status Fehler suchen lassen.
Bei letzterem erwartete ich nicht allzu viel – und wurde überrascht! Der 404 kam tatsächlich, und auch für meinen Hoster unerklärlich, von dem Server, der sich sonst so liebevoll um mein WordPress kümmert. Aber, moderne Technik, nichts, was ein Neustart nicht beseitigt.
Und so konnte ich mich nun gezielt auf die beiden Plugins stürzen, da nun ab sofort wieder mitprotokolliert wurde, wer wohin und wieso zugreifen will.
Komplikationen
Aber so leicht sollte es nicht werden. Cookie Banner sollte jetzt wieder, schmiss aber immer noch seitenweise Codefragmente aus. Also, machen was immer hilft: ausschalten.
Zuerst den Banner. Dann kamen ebenfalls mit Seitenweisen Overflow-Fehlermeldungen das Social PlugIn von Jetpack als nächster Schuldiger raus. Also, deaktiviert. Und siehe da, mein WordPress geht wieder! Fehlerfrei!
Nur blöd, dass das Cookie-Banner nicht ganz unwichtig ist!
Ich kürze mal ab
Ihr habt sicherlich das Bild oder bereits aufgehört, weiterzulesen. Ich hatte auch keinen Bock mehr. Backups habe ich genug, ich war kurz davor, den Stecker zu ziehen und es einfach frisch aufzusetzen. Da tauchte wieder aus dem Nichts der 404-Fehlercode auf und zwang mein eben noch problemlos – na ja! – laufendes WordPress nun so richtig in die Knie. Und nichts wollte mehr helfen…
Radikaler Schritt – und löschen
Also entschied ich mich, brutal zurückzuschlagen:
Nix mehr mit Plugins, die ich schon als Schuldige ausmachen könnte, deaktivieren. Scheiß auf die Einstellungen! Ich habe also der Reihe nach erst mein Cookie Banner und dann alle, wirklich alle, Jetpack-Plug-Ins gelöscht. Und siehe da… willkommen zurück, Herr Schutzbier!
Also, erst mal kein kompletter Neustart mit frischem WordPress. Nein, ich habe mal die WP-Datenbank auch noch komplett aufgeräumt. Schon war auch die Performance zurück. Und ich, ganz wagemutig, installierte das Cookie-Banner.
Willkommen im Jetzt und Hier
Und wie ich mir schon dachte, ein frisch installiertes und von null neu aufgesetztes Banner läuft tadellos. Und ich räumte wieder und weiter die komplette WP-Datenbank auf. Blöd nur, dass nun mein Urlaub zu Ende war und in der Arbeit sich die Projekte nur so stapeln. Also, erst mal mit Cookie-Banner und manueller, aufgeräumter Datenbank weiterarbeiten. Nun eben täglich statt wöchentlich ein Update meines Auftritts schreiben lassen, bis ich endlich die Zeit finde, um auch Jetpack wieder der Reihe nachzuinstallieren.
Das ist ziemlich eingerostet an die Sache rangegangen bin, muss ich nicht noch extra erwähnen, aber seitdem ich mein Eigenhosting aufgesetzt und live geschaltet habe, sind gute drei Jahre vorbei. Und Probleme oder sonst was hatte ich, bis auf fehlerhafte Plugins, die nicht gut getestet wurden, bevor sie ausgespielt wurden, nicht. Somit musste ich zwischen Hirnschmalz und Google hin und her springen, aber bisher hat es sich gelohnt.
Aber während ich diese Zeilen beende, werde ich im direkten Anschluss mal JetPack laden und installieren, mal sehen, was dann passiert.
Ihr wisst ja nun Bescheid, sollte man von mir erst mal nichts mehr Blog-technisch lesen, abonniert meinen Podcast, hier halte ich euch dann in der „Übergangsfrist“, bis ich den Auftritt dann doch komplett neu aufgesetzt habe, über den jeweiligen Sachstand auf dem Laufenden.
In diesem Sinne… auf bald!
STOLZ PRODUZIERT UND AUFGENOMMEN MIT ULTRASCHALL5!
